Fancy the sound of Colin Firth, Chris Pine and Robert Pattinson? Of course you do, you’re only human. But in all seriousness they are the leading men on the DVD shelves this week…

If you feel like:

Having a right old chuckle

Gambit (12) – An art curator (Colin Firth) asks a cowgirl (Diaz) for her help in selling a fake Monet painting to a wealthy collector.

 

Being glued to the edge of your seat

The Twilight Saga: Breaking Dawn – Part 2 – The final instalment of the vampire franchise sees the Cullen clan unite to protect Edward and Bella’s child Renesmee.

 

Having a good old cry

People Like Us (12) – Chris Pine and Elizabeth Banks star in this tearjerker about a salesman who discovers he has a half-sister after his father passes away.
